Fountain 29 Fever: BoatTEST Review
Overview
The Fountain 29 Fever represents the pinnacle of Fountain's single-engine lineup, combining reliability, affordability, and responsiveness. As the largest single-engine model offered by the manufacturer, it delivers impressive performance and spacious accommodations, making it a versatile choice for both recreational and coastal boating.
Exterior Design and Deck Layout
The 29 Fever features a beamy hull measuring 8 feet, 4 inches in width, which contributes to its excellent stability and generous cockpit space. The bow area is equipped with low rails on both sides, a pop-up cleat, and an anchor well, facilitating easy anchoring and safety. The molded-in swim platform includes a fold-away swim ladder for convenient water access. A full-frame wrap-around windshield protects the helm area, while electric bolster seats enhance driver and companion comfort. Just aft of the helm is a comfortable lounge seat and an upholstered sun deck, providing ample space for relaxation and socializing.
Interior Living Spaces
Below deck, the 29 Fever offers a well-appointed cabin that maximizes space and comfort. The port side houses a functional galley equipped with a sink, pressurized water system, and storage compartments. A spring-hinged cooler is integrated to keep refreshments chilled. Forward in the cabin, a cleverly concealed porta-potty is located within the middle bench, maintaining privacy and convenience. Additional storage is available beneath the berths, enhancing the boat's practicality for extended outings.
Power and Performance
Powered by a Mercury Magnum 500 horsepower EFI engine, the 29 Fever delivers exhilarating performance. It achieves a top speed of approximately 67.6 miles per hour at 4,900 RPM and cruises efficiently at 30.2 miles per hour at 2,500 RPM, providing a range of about 361 miles. The boat planes quickly, reaching this state in just 4.7 seconds. Its positive lift hull design and well-balanced construction ensure a responsive and smooth ride across the performance spectrum. Weighing 5,500 pounds with a draft of 34 inches, the boat handles with agility comparable to a race car, while still allowing access to most beaches.
Additional Features and Safety
The 29 Fever is equipped with standard hydraulic steering and Gaff ridge gauges for precise control and monitoring. The engine is mounted on heavy-duty plate mounts and safeguarded by an automatic fire extinguishing system, enhancing safety. The engine hatch is designed for easy access, lifting effortlessly at the touch of a finger, ensuring that all systems remain within convenient reach.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2003 Fountain 29 Fever offers a compelling blend of performance and style, making it a popular choice among sport boat enthusiasts. Here are some pros and cons to consider:
Pros
Powerful Performance: Equipped with a robust engine setup, the 29 Fever delivers impressive speed and acceleration, ideal for thrill-seekers and offshore adventures.
Sleek Design: The boat’s aerodynamic and aggressive styling not only looks great but also contributes to its high-performance capabilities.
Quality Construction: Built with durable materials and attention to detail, the Fountain 29 Fever is known for its solid build and longevity.
Comfortable Layout: The spacious cockpit and seating arrangements provide comfort for both driver and passengers during extended outings.
Handling: Responsive and agile handling makes it suitable for navigating various water conditions with confidence.
Cons
Fuel Consumption: Due to its powerful engines, the 29 Fever may have higher fuel consumption compared to smaller or less performance-oriented boats.
Storage Space: While comfortable, the storage compartments can be somewhat limited, which might be a consideration for longer trips requiring more gear.
Maintenance Costs: High-performance boats like the Fountain 29 Fever can incur higher maintenance costs, especially as they age.
Ride Comfort in Rough Water: The aggressive hull design favors speed and handling, but in rougher waters, the ride can be less smooth compared to some cruiser-style boats.
